The most important action in any significant home disaster like, is to see to it on your own and your household are secure. There are a number of points you can do to remain safe in your home. Water and power clearly do not blend. But, if switching off the power requires you to get in or stand in wet areas it is best to leave it alone and call an electrical expert.
Be certain to wear protective clothingsuch as rubber boots and gloveswhen you re-enter your home. This will safeguard you from injuries that can get microorganisms filled water in them. You can lift wood furniture off the wet rug locations and insert tin aluminum foil under the feet to stop staining of the rug.

There might not be a way to know precisely how long your water damage has actually lingered, but there are some methods to identify if the water damage is brand-new or old.
This is because newer water damages has actually not had time to compromise the drywall or various other product. to its surface area. Old water damages will certainly have dry water rings around the place, the advice much more rings, the longer the water damages has likely existed. If you notice decay or mold around the place, this implies the water damage has been along for adequate time to wear away the area, meaning the damages is not brand-new.
A sump pump is utilized to drain pipes water from a cellar or crawl room. When the water degree rises above the bottom of the sump pit, the sump pump turns on and pumps out the water from your home.
